Blended Program
School Act, Section 29 Home Education Regulation AR 145/2006

A blended program is an education program that consists of two distinct parts:
• Part 1: a school-provided program where a teacher employed by a school board or accredited-funded
private school is responsible for providing the planning, resource selection, instructional delivery, assessment and evaluation of student progress in selected courses that follow the Alberta programs of study.
– In grades 1 to 9, the courses must amount to at least 50% of the student’s program.
– In grades 10 to 12, the courses must amount to at least 20% of the student’s program.
• Part 2: a home education program that meets the requirements of the Home Education Regulation.
